Default Re: Printer redirect question


If you are trying to use the host printer (XP Pro) through a RDC session,
you must have the
host printer driver (not software) installed on the client (remote) computer
which by your own admission is the XP Home computer. I would have the
drivers in the C:\Windows\System32\Drivers\PRINTER DRIVER - that which you
name which is the printer name folder.
